Re: Well we made our Pearl River trek!!!

Postby dukhntn » Mon Jun 06, 2011 11:29 am

moose wrote:Where did y'all put in and take out?
Put in at spillway and took out at LeFluers state park.

How Long did it take? And were the water cold and deep
"Ya ever work beef Billy?"
User avatar
dukhntn
Duck South Addict
Posts: 1565
Joined: Mon Feb 05, 2007 8:37 pm
Location: Vicksburg, MS

Re: Well we made our Pearl River trek!!!

Postby dukhntn » Mon Jun 06, 2011 4:52 pm

10.4 miles at a leisurely 3.1mph avg. If you paddled it straight through it would take about 3.5 hours. Including stoppage time on sandbars, drinking time, and trying to light a wet cigarette time, it took us roughly 6 hours. Water was neither cold nor deep, but it was a lot of fun.
